Output d4db149637a24460ec8b421efe0c68e43fd407df1bfd1e1af98780867e90568f:2

value
601248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8504ffd0031081d40c120999876f26320394c1e OP_EQUAL
address
3QKyiKo2xXp3QBy2pq5CunBS7P1y9dXBm4
transaction
d4db149637a24460ec8b421efe0c68e43fd407df1bfd1e1af98780867e90568f